
BASIC FACTS Breed: Dachshund mix Color: Brown with white Age: 5 years Gender: Male, neutered Size: Small, 14 pounds House-trained: Yes, but does mark occasionally Crate trained: Yes Good with Kids: Older kids only Good with Dogs: Yes, but can be selective Good with Cats: No, barks at them Concerns: Moose has been possessive of his foster mom, will mark when excited BIOGRAPHY Meet Moose! Moose came into rescue from a busy shelter where he was stressed and frightened. Moose is a velcro dog who adores being with his person at all times. He is a quiet boy, but he will cry if he's left in a room without his person, so they know he misses them. His foster mom works from home, and he really enjoys hanging out in the office with her while she works. Moose is an active boy who enjoys walks, toys, and daily zoomies! He would love to be the only dog in an active family. He can be owner possessive and needs muzzled when he sees the vet. He is also missing some fur on his hind end from a flea infestation and poor care before he arrived at the shelter. Moose is neutered, vaccinated, microchipped, and heartworm negative. He is being fostered in N Canton, OH and is available for an adoption fee of $400.00.
